version: '3'
services:
app:
build:
context: ..
dockerfile: .devcontainer/Dockerfile
volumes:
- ../..:/workspaces:cached
# Overrides default command so things don't shut down after the process ends.
command: sleep infinity
# Runs app on the same network as the database container, allows "forwardPorts" in devcontainer.json function.
network_mode: service:db
# Use "forwardPorts" in **devcontainer.json** to forward an app port locally.
# (Adding the "ports" property to this file will not forward from a Codespace.)
db:
image: postgres:16.3
restart: unless-stopped
volumes:
- postgres-data:/var/lib/postgresql/data
- ./create-db-user.sql:/docker-entrypoint-initdb.d/create-db-user.sql
environment:
POSTGRES_USER: postgres
POSTGRES_DB: postgres
POSTGRES_PASSWORD: postgres
# Your config/database.yml should use the user and password you set here,
# and host "db" (as that's the name of this service). You can use whatever
# database name you want. Use `bin/rails db:prepare` to create the database.
#
# Example:
#
# development:
# <<: *default
# host: db
# username: postgres
# password: postgres
# database: myapp_development
# Add "forwardPorts": ["5432"] to **devcontainer.json** to forward PostgreSQL locally.
# (Adding the "ports" property to this file will not forward from a Codespace.)
volumes:
postgres-data:
